If the homeowner does not pay their real estate tax, there can be a Tax obligation Foreclosure by the local county and if that property goes to Tax obligation Repossession public auction, there is often a bidder who buys the home for greater than what was owed in real estate tax. Let me describe # 2 for you a little deeper state you owe $15,000 in home taxes on your residence and your property enters into Tax Repossession.
Say the residential or commercial property offers for $100,000 and from that, the region takes their $15,000 they were owed for real estate tax. What takes place to the continuing to be $85,000 that the staff of court has in their financial institution account? The property owner has to make a claim to the area staff and the court typically evaluates these claims and honors the house owner his cash.
